In 2012, International Planned Parenthood Federation (IPPF) global
will be celebrating its 60th Anniversary. In its sixty years of
existence, the IPPF has grown from a federation of eight founding member
organizations in 8 countries with an initial budget of $ 5 000 EU, to
163 member associations with a budget of 124 million USD, working in 170
countries.
IPPF Africa will host the 60th anniversary commemoration event to be
held in Johannesburg, South Africa, in November 2012. In line with this,
the Africa Regional Office of the International Planned Parenthood
Federation is organizing a series of artistic competition under the
theme of "Calling young people to Action" for youth aged between 15-30
that will include:
1. An essay contest on the theme: "Moving towards 2072: How can
Sexual and Reproductive Health be addressed in Africa in the next 60
years?."
2. A photography competition on the theme: “Provision of Sexual and
Reproductive Health Services and Rights save lives and ensure
sustainable development”.
3. A call for applications for young filmmakers and artists for
future production of a film of 5 minutes or the creation of a poster to
commemorate the 60th anniversary of IPPF.
The competition is open to three age categories: 15-18 years, 19-25
years and 26-30 years. The different winners will be invited and honored
in Johannesburg in November 2012.
